加油
努力

阿里云ECS入门级配置选择CentOS 8还是CentOS 7更合适?

在选择阿里云ECS入门级配置的操作系统时,建议优先选择 CentOS 7,而不是 CentOS 8。以下是详细分析:


🔍 一、CentOS 8 已停止维护(关键原因)

  • CentOS 8 的生命周期已于 2021 年底结束(原定到 2029 年,但 Red Hat 调整策略提前终止)。
  • 2021年12月31日起,CentOS 8 不再接收任何安全更新或补丁
  • 使用 CentOS 8 存在严重的安全风险,不适合生产环境。

⚠️ 官方推荐迁移到 CentOS Stream 或其他替代系统(如 Rocky Linux、AlmaLinux)。


✅ 二、CentOS 7 仍然是更稳妥的选择

  • CentOS 7 的生命周期将持续到 2024年6月30日,目前仍在维护中。
  • 阿里云等厂商仍为 CentOS 7 提供安全更新和镜像支持。
  • 社区生态成熟,软件兼容性好,适合新手入门和学习使用。
  • 大量教程、文档、运维工具都基于 CentOS 7 编写,便于查找资料。

🆕 三、未来趋势与替代方案建议

虽然 CentOS 7 目前可用,但也即将进入 EOL(End-of-Life)。如果你考虑长期使用,建议考虑以下替代系统:

替代系统 特点
Rocky Linux 由 CentOS 创始人创建,RHEL 兼容性最好,推荐用于生产环境
AlmaLinux 另一个 RHEL 兼容发行版,稳定性高,社区活跃
Anolis OS(龙蜥操作系统) 阿里云主导的国产开源系统,兼容 RHEL,专为云优化,推荐阿里云用户使用

💡 阿里云已推出 Anolis OS 镜像,性能优化更好,支持 ARM 架构,是未来国产化替代的好选择。


📌 总结:选择建议

场景 推荐系统
短期学习、测试、入门练习 ✅ CentOS 7(当前最稳妥)
长期使用、生产部署 ❌ 不推荐 CentOS 7 或 8,应选 Rocky Linux / AlmaLinux / Anolis OS
想体验最新技术 可尝试 CentOS Stream(但非稳定版,需谨慎)

✅ 建议操作(阿里云 ECS 创建实例时):

  1. 在镜像市场选择 “公共镜像” → “CentOS 7.x”(如 7.9)。
  2. 或搜索并选择 Anolis OS 镜像作为未来导向的选择。
  3. 避免选择 CentOS 8 的镜像,即使存在也不推荐使用。

如有进一步需求(如部署 Web 服务、数据库等),也可根据具体应用选择 Ubuntu Server 等更活跃的发行版。但对于熟悉 RHEL 系统的新手,CentOS 7 是目前最合适的入门选择

云服务器